news 2026/2/4 10:48:04

零基础入门:5分钟学会使用CNPM安装依赖

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
零基础入门:5分钟学会使用CNPM安装依赖

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个交互式CNPM学习助手,功能:1. 分步引导完成CNPM安装和配置 2. 提供常用命令示例和解释 3. 内置模拟终端环境供练习 4. 实时错误检测和提示 5. 学习进度跟踪
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

作为一个前端新手,刚开始接触项目时最头疼的就是各种依赖包的安装和管理。记得第一次看到package.json里密密麻麻的依赖项时,完全不知道从何下手。后来发现CNPM这个工具能极大提升安装效率,今天就把我的学习过程整理成笔记分享给大家。

  1. 为什么需要CNPM?刚开始用npm安装依赖时,经常遇到下载速度慢甚至卡住的情况。后来才知道这是因为npm的默认镜像服务器在国外。CNPM是国内淘宝团队维护的镜像,下载速度更快更稳定,特别适合国内开发者。

  2. 安装CNPM的两种方式最方便的是通过npm直接安装,只需要在终端运行一个简单的命令就能完成。如果系统还没有安装Node.js环境,需要先去官网下载安装,它会自动包含npm工具。

  3. 基础配置一步到位安装完成后建议立即配置镜像源,这样可以确保后续所有操作都使用国内镜像。CNPM还支持自定义镜像地址,适合企业内网等特殊环境。

  4. 常用命令对比学习CNPM的命令和npm几乎完全兼容,只是把npm换成cnpm。比如安装依赖时用cnpm install,卸载用cnpm uninstall。我特意整理了常用命令对照表,新手可以快速迁移使用习惯。

  5. 实战中的小技巧遇到安装失败时,先清理缓存再重试往往能解决问题。团队协作时推荐把package-lock.json也提交到代码库,可以确保所有人安装的依赖版本一致。

  6. 错误排查指南记录了几个常见错误和解决方法:网络问题可以尝试切换镜像源;权限问题在命令前加sudo;版本冲突时检查node_modules是否残留旧版本。

最近在InsCode(快马)平台上发现一个很实用的功能,它内置的终端环境可以直接练习CNPM命令,还能实时显示运行结果和错误提示。对于新手来说,这种交互式学习方式比单纯看文档要直观得多,不用自己搭建环境就能快速上手。

实际使用中发现,平台的一键部署功能对前端项目特别友好。写完代码后点个按钮就能生成可访问的URL,分享给队友检查效果非常方便。这种开箱即用的体验,让学习前端工具链的过程变得轻松多了。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个交互式CNPM学习助手,功能:1. 分步引导完成CNPM安装和配置 2. 提供常用命令示例和解释 3. 内置模拟终端环境供练习 4. 实时错误检测和提示 5. 学习进度跟踪
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/2 3:39:12

电商库存管理:PL/SQL在快马平台的智能实现

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个电商库存管理系统的PL/SQL模块,包含以下功能:1)库存水平监控和预警 2)支持事务的库存扣减逻辑 3)生成日/周库存变动报表 4)库存调拨处理流程。要求…

作者头像 李华
网站建设 2026/2/3 2:25:13

AI一键生成VMware Fusion自动化安装脚本

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个自动化脚本,用于在Mac上安装VMware Fusion。脚本应包含以下功能:1. 自动下载最新版VMware Fusion安装包;2. 检查系统兼容性&#xff08…

作者头像 李华
网站建设 2026/2/3 8:38:10

如何用AI工具快速生成PS3111开卡工具代码

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 请生成一个PS3111固态硬盘开卡工具的Python程序代码框架。要求包含以下功能:1. 硬盘检测模块,能识别PS3111主控芯片;2. 固件刷写模块&#xff0…

作者头像 李华
网站建设 2026/2/3 11:07:44

YOLOv11实战案例:智能安防系统搭建详细步骤

YOLOv11实战案例:智能安防系统搭建详细步骤 YOLO11是目标检测领域的一次重要演进,它在保持轻量级结构的同时显著提升了检测精度和速度。相比前代模型,YOLO11优化了主干网络与特征融合机制,增强了对小目标的识别能力,并…

作者头像 李华
网站建设 2026/2/4 8:46:48

Qwen3-1.7B情感分析部署:社交媒体监控实战

Qwen3-1.7B情感分析部署:社交媒体监控实战 1. 认识Qwen3-1.7B:轻量级大模型的实战潜力 在AI落地场景中,我们常常面临一个两难选择:是追求极致性能但资源消耗巨大的超大规模模型,还是选用响应快、成本低但能力有限的小…

作者头像 李华
网站建设 2026/1/26 18:21:51

企业IT实战:解决共享文件夹访问被拒的5种方法

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个企业IT问题解决指南应用,专门针对不能访问此共享文件夹因为你组织的安全策略阻止未经身份验证的来宾访问错误。应用应包含:1. 分步骤的图文解决方案…

作者头像 李华